RV03 KPK is a 2003 Peugeot 406 in White with a 1,997cc diesel engine. This vehicle has been through 13 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 61.5%.
Across all 2003 Peugeot 406 models, the average MOT pass rate is 69.3% with a typical mileage of 103,810 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a Peugeot 406 fails its MOT is t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m, accounting for 164,607 recorded failures. If you're considering buying RV03 KPK,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Peugeot 406 typically stays on UK roads for around 30 years. At 23 years old, this Peugeot 406 is well into its expected lifespan but still has years ahead.
